textbufferserialize: do not leak list of tags
authorPaolo Borelli <pborelli@gnome.org>
Sun, 30 Mar 2014 16:29:15 +0000 (18:29 +0200)
committerPaolo Borelli <pborelli@gnome.org>
Sun, 30 Mar 2014 16:29:15 +0000 (18:29 +0200)
gtk/gtktextbufferserialize.c

index 0b3f547b6450e2d800637a9a20ff63d21c0bafce..3976e1f27d8eaff0069407d67f1c355c6c59d460 100644 (file)
@@ -576,6 +576,8 @@ serialize_text (GtkTextBuffer        *buffer,
     }
   while (!gtk_text_iter_equal (&iter, &context->end));
 
+  g_slist_free (tag_list);
+
   /* Close any open tags */
   for (tag_list = active_tags; tag_list; tag_list = tag_list->next)
     g_string_append (context->text_str, "</apply_tag>");